Abstract
Beyond established rare fusions, such as ALK and ROS1, emerging ultrarare fusions involving receptor tyrosine kinases or their ligands, including EGFR-SHC1, further guide us to uncover novel mechanisms of oncogenic activation and corresponding treatment strategies. Collectively, rare and ultrarare genomic events are driving precision oncology toward an increasingly individualized era of "ultraprecision" cancer therapy.
